Dr. Andrew Weil is a renowned clinical professor of medicine and public health. He is the founder and director of the Andrew Weil Center for Integrative Medicine, which focuses on holistic approaches to health. Weil is also a bestselling author, contributing to the New York Times with his insight into health and wellness. Additionally, he is involved in the culinary world as a founder and partner in True Food Kitchen Restaurants, which emphasize healthy eating.
Weil's work spans multiple fields, including medicine, nutrition, and lifestyle advice. His expertise in integrative medicine involves combining conventional Western medical practices with alternative therapies. He has been a significant figure in popularizing integrative medicine and healthy living practices through his books and public appearances.
